I need help. I adds new private mib process module to snmp agent, and
successfully bulid it into snmpd.

But I have problem when I use snmpset to set a data to snmp agent. I run
snmpd(snmp agent) on pc whose IP address is, and run
snmpset on other snmp client whose IP is snmpset give
error shown below

# snmpset -v 2c -On -c public
.. i 2
Error in packet.
Reason: noAccess

But when I run snmpset on pc which run snmpd, it is no error

#snmpset -v 2c -On -c public localhost . i
.. = INTEGER: 2

I thinks it maybe snmpd do not let other snmp client to write except
localhost. But I changed the /etc/snmp/snmpd.conf like below to let have a writable right(I think). But, it does not work, and
have same error like "noAccess".

Could you give me some advice, tell me what wrong? Thanks !

# sec.name source community
#com2sec notConfigUser default public
com2sec local localhost public
com2sec mynetwork public
#com2sec mynetwork public
#com2sec mynetwork public
# Second, map the security name into a group name:

# groupName securityModel securityName
group MyRWGroup v1 mynetwork
group MyRWGroup v2c mynetwork
group MyRWGroup usm mynetwork
group MyRWGroup v1 local
group MyRWGroup v2c local
group MyRWGroup usm local
# Third, create a view for us to let the group have rights to:

# Make at least snmpwalk -v 1 localhost -c public system fast again.
# name incl/excl subtree mask(optional)
#view systemview included .
#view systemview included .
view all included .1 80

# Finally, grant the group read-only access to the systemview view.

# group context sec.model sec.level match read
write notif
access MyRWGroup "" any noauth exact all all


